An installment loan may also be called a personal loan. Generally, these types of loans can be obtained from a number of sources such as online lenders, banks and credit unions.
Normally, loan amounts are agreed upon between the borrower and the lender for a set amount of money. The term or length of the loan is also agreed upon. Typically, a loan of this nature could have a loan repayment term as little as a few months or up to 30 years.
Once the loan amount and the length of the loan are determined with the interest rate, the lender works out the monthly payment. If the loan interest rate is fixed, the payment should be consistent throughout the loan period. If a variable rate is applied, payments can go up or down if there is a change in the prime rate set by the feds.
You will be asked to review and sign a contract and receive a packet with your repayment schedule. Each payment is applied to the interest and principal until the balance is paid in full.

A title loan is often referred to as an auto title loan, car title loan or a pink-slip loan. The term pink-slip indicates the borrower has paid off the vehicle in full.
A title loan is a secured loan, which means the approved borrower will be required to secure the loan with an asset. Normally, acceptable assets used in these types of loans require a clear title to a working vehicle in the name of the borrower.
To simplify the loan process, car title lenders usually provide online applications and phone interviews for qualifying. The legal paperwork is wrapped up at a local loan store.
Loan terms, loan amounts and interest rates can vary per state and title lender. Loan terms may average 30 days but some could be several months. A car title loan is governed by some federal laws and state auto title loan regulations.

A payday loan may also be referred to as a payday advance or a payroll loan. These are considered short-term loans because they are usually repaid with a portion of the customer’s next paycheck. Qualifying is normally based on a credit report and the income of the borrower.
A payday loan is approved at a local store location or some lenders offer online services. The customer must present a paycheck stub and sign a written contract agreeing to pay a sizeable interest rate, the principal and any loan origination fees.
